
August 15, 2011 at 3 p.m., the Original Pancake House closed.
The Wayzata Bay Center has been the home to OPH for the past 17 years, but it is no longer. Due to the reconstruction of the Bay Center, the Pancake House will be moving to Plymouth.

When asked about the move, Charlie Mejia, restaurant manager, said, “it’s hard because our customers have been so loyal to us, and now we have to leave.” But he made clear that the new location will be better. He is very excited to see the faces of their loyal old customers, as well as a crowd of new faces at their new location.
The new location is at the intersection of CR-6 and 101, OPH is unsure on a date that the new location will open, but Mejia is hoping for the end of October or the beginning of November.

Mejia ended with saying “I would like to thank all of our customers for your loyalty. We are looking forward to seeing you at our new location.”
